#c4c433 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#c4c433 is composed of 76.9% red, 76.9% green and 20%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 0% magenta, 74% yellow and 23.1% black. It has a hue angle of 60 degrees, a saturation of 58.7% and a lightness of 48.4%. #c4c433 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ffff66 with #898900. Closest websafe color is: #cccc33.

Shades and Tints of #c4c433

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#090902 is the darkest color, while #fdfdf9 is the lightest one.

Tones of #c4c433

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#828276 is the less saturated color, while #f4f404 is the most saturated one.
